Roy Kramer started all of it -- all the possibilities, all the arguments, all the programming clogging the airwaves this week associated with the College Football Playoff.

"I probably created more call-in show talk than anybody in the world," said Kramer, 86 and happily retired in East Tennessee.

That is an understatement. Kramer is the former SEC commissioner who started us down this road when a third-place team from the Big Ten East could win a national championship.
